YaraVita™ Teprosyn Zn/P Boosts Root Growth
The importance of zinc (Zn) and phosphorus (P) for strong early crop development and the establishment of a good root system is shown in the photographs (right) of two corn varieties taken in the Mid West State of Nebraska.
Plants of two varieties of corn, Dekalb 63-69 and Garst 8581, were pulled from trial plots and are shown, either treated or untreated with Teprosyn Zn/P seed dressing.
In both cases, along with stronger "top" growth, the treated plants have a larger, more branched root network which confers
greater ability to find water, with higher
drought tolerance, and to forage better for
other nutrients, meaning more efficient
use of applied fertilizers.
The more advanced stage of growth and development with YaraVita™ Teprosyn Zn/P seed treatment also sets the crops up for the coming season thus enabling optimization of their genetic yield potential at harvest.
